This week at Edge, we discussed the different places we can pray. It is important to pray both in a community, like Mass or here at Edge, but also as an individual. The church has spaces that help us to pray, but it is also our responsibility to set up spaces of prayer in our lives that lead us away from distraction and towards Christ. Your Summary & Challenge for “Sacred Places”
• God calls us into a relationship through prayer. We are invited to pray anywhere.
• We are called to imitate Christ in prayer by praying in community and as individuals.
• There are sacred places like churches and chapels that help us enter into prayer. We can also set up a sacred place in our house to help us pray every day.
